系统状态监控与短信告警
该工作流实现定时自动检测指定服务的状态,通过HTTP请求获取服务响应码,判断服务是否正常运行。一旦发现服务异常(非200状态码),便会自动触发短信告警,及时通知相关人员。此流程有效提升了服务可用性监控和异常告警的自动化水平,减少人工巡检,确保问题能够迅速被发现和处理,保障系统的稳定性和业务连续性。
流程图

工作流名称
系统状态监控与短信告警
主要功能和亮点
该工作流实现定时自动检测指定服务的状态,通过HTTP请求获取服务响应码,基于状态码判断服务是否正常运行。当检测到服务异常(非200状态码)时,自动触发短信告警,及时通知相关人员,保障系统稳定性。
解决的核心问题
有效解决了服务可用性监控和异常告警的自动化问题,避免了人工频繁巡检,提高响应速度,降低风险,确保问题能够第一时间被发现和处理。
应用场景
- IT运维监控:自动检测线上服务接口状态,异常时快速通知运维团队。
- SaaS平台稳定性保障:及时发现服务故障,减少用户体验影响。
- 任何需要实时状态监控并通过短信提醒的业务系统。
主要流程步骤
- 定时触发 — 通过Schedule Trigger节点每隔固定时间自动启动流程。
- 状态检测 — 使用HTTP Request节点访问指定服务URL,获取响应状态码。
- 状态判断 — If节点判断响应码是否为200(正常)。
- 异常告警 — 若状态非200,Twilio节点发送短信提醒指定人员服务异常。
涉及的系统或服务
- Twilio:短信发送服务,用于实现告警通知。
- HTTP请求:用于获取目标服务的状态响应。
- n8n调度器:实现定时触发功能。
适用人群或使用价值
适合IT运维工程师、系统管理员、DevOps团队及需保障在线服务稳定性的产品经理和技术负责人。通过自动化监控与告警,提升运维效率,缩短故障响应时间,保障业务连续性。